WATER CONSERVATION/URBAN WILDLIFE BYLAW OFFICER

Temporary Full-Time

About You / What We Are Looking For

The City of Coquitlam is currently seeking up to 3 individuals to join our Environment team in a temporary full time capacity for a 5 to 7 month term starting mid April 2024. If you are a self-starter with a passion for the environment and would like to apply your skills in a progressive municipal environment, this may be the role for you!

Our ideal candidates will be currently enrolled in or have completed a post-secondary education in a program related to resource management or environmental studies. This position will be responsible for effectively and efficiently patrolling Coquitlam’s neighbourhoods and enforcing adherence to the City’s Drinking Water Conservation Plan Bylaw, Solid Waste Management Bylaw and Wildlife & Vector Control Bylaw. You will prepare, organize and deliver information on water conservation and urban wildlife to the public, as well as promote and provide education for program initiatives at community events and seminars. Other duties may include assisting with initiatives within the Environmental Services Division as needed.

Minimum Qualifications

The successful candidates must enjoy working outdoors in all conditions and be willing and available to work early morning, evening and weekend shifts. Overnight shifts may be required contingent on operational need. Excellent public education and interpersonal skills; experience in environmental activities or issues; strong written/verbal communication; experience in data recording/entry and mapping; demonstrated organizational ability and creativity; and the ability to work both independently and as part of a team are required in the role. A high degree of self-discipline and attention to detail is necessary to perform some routine duties.

Preferred Qualifications

Formal conflict resolution training, bylaw enforcement experience (including evidence collection), and experience conducting public education and outreach campaigns would be considered an asset. This position requires proficiency in MS Excel and Word as well as a valid BC Class 5 driver’s licence.
